2012-01-05 14 views

Odpowiedz

12

przypadku instalowania programów klienckich PostgreSQL, można użyć „pg_restore” przekonwertować plik zrzutu do skryptu SQL bez konieczności posiadania instancji PostgreSQL. Po prostu wykonaj pg_restore dumpfile.pg i wypisze przywracający SQL na standardowe wyjście.

+0

który program kliencki jest PostgreSQL Najlepiej? – Norm

+0

cóż, pg_restore jest jednym z narzędzi cli dostarczanych z postgresql. Generalnie używam psql do pracy z serwerem. Niektórzy ludzie naprawdę lubią pgadmin, nie do tego stopnia, w jakim próbuję napisać własnego klienta na komputer. ymmv. – araqnid

+1

Dla każdego, kto używa basha, który chciałby zapisać wyjście do pliku, użyj: pg_restore dumpfile.pg> my_file.sql – imderek

5

Jeśli masz PostgreSQL zainstalowane na terminalu i plik jest latest.dump wystarczy, aby przekształcić go w ten sposób: latest.sql

$ pg_restore latest.dump > latest.sql

Powiązane problemy